The map frame is the entire map in Surfer, and is composed of all the axes and all the layers. You can see this in the Contents window. It is called Map by default. The layers are the individual map types (e.g. Contours, Post, Base) used to display your data and the graticules used to convey geographic location.

A map frame includes the axes and all the layers. You can see the map components in the Contents window.
